Industry Size
Renewable Energy US$24 billion in 2024. Installed Renewable Energy Capacity reached 476 GW in 2025.
Impact
In the first half of 2025, India's power-sector CO₂ emissions declined by 1% year-on-year, marking only the second such drop in nearly 50 years. India received approximately USD 2.4 billion in development finance for clean energy projects in 2024, making it the world's largest recipient of such funding.
Growth Potential
India aims to achieve 500 GW of non-fossil fuel capacity by 2030.
